Output 91d762999deb72a87fd18ce12a61ce8ea08bb145b9eff4f5d2b5f80fc1907297:28

value
1451572
script pubkey
OP_0 OP_PUSHBYTES_20 bb1174c14e098892e73985aaf5e23051997f75a2
address
bc1qhvghfs2wpxyf9eeesk40tc3s2xvh7adzz38pet
transaction
91d762999deb72a87fd18ce12a61ce8ea08bb145b9eff4f5d2b5f80fc1907297
spent
true